Saint John's Cathedral is a historic Episcopal cathedral located in Denver, Colorado, United States of America. It is a magnificent architectural masterpiece with stunning stained glass windows, intricate stone carvings, and a soaring spire. The cathedral serves as the seat of the Bishop of the Episcopal Diocese of Colorado and is known for its rich history and spiritual significance.
